2023 Kia K5 Performance and EngineUnder the hood of this 2023 K5 GT-Line sits a 1.6-liter turbocharged 4-cylinder engine paired with a smooth-shifting 8-speed automatic transmission sending power to the front wheels. This powertrain delivers approximately 180 horsepower and 195 lb-ft of torque — numbers that translate to confident merging on Highway 99, responsive passing power on rural roads around Fresno County, and an overall spirited driving feel that most buyers don't expect from a midsize sedan.
The turbocharged engine also strikes a strong balance between performance and fuel efficiency, with EPA estimates typically landing around 29 MPG combined. For Central Valley commuters who put real miles on a car, that kind of efficiency adds up quickly at the pump. The 8-speed automatic is one of the best in the class — quick to respond and smooth enough for stop-and-go traffic without feeling sluggish when you want to move.

Technology and SafetyKia loaded the 2023 K5 with an impressive suite of driver assistance and safety technology. Standard features typically include Forward Collision Avoidance Assist, Lane Keeping Assist, Driver Attention Warning, Smart Cruise Control, and Blind-Spot Collision Warning. These aren't optional add-ons — they come standard, making this one of the most safety-equipped vehicles in its class. Kia K5 Reliability and OwnershipThe Kia K5 replaced the Optima in 2021 and immediately raised the bar for what buyers expect from the brand. Owners consistently praise the K5 for its build quality, low maintenance costs, and the long-term confidence that comes with Kia's 5-year/60,000-mile basic warranty and 10-year/100,000-mile powertrain warranty. As a 2023 model year vehicle, this K5 still carries significant factory warranty coverage remaining — a real financial advantage for the next owner.
